IzPack: Path Traversal in UnpackerBase allows writing files outside the installation directory via malicious pack entries

Description
IzPack is a widely used tool for packaging applications on the Java platform as cross-platform installers. In 5.2.6 and earlier, UnpackerBase.unpack() in izpack-installer/src/main/java/com/izforge/izpack/installer/unpacker/UnpackerBase.java obtains an attacker-controlled PackFile targetPath, passes it through IoHelper.translatePath(), which only converts separators, and constructs a File without normalizing parent-directory segments or enforcing destination containment. A malicious installer pack entry containing ../ sequences can therefore write outside the intended installation directory to startup folders, executable search paths, or other locations accessible with the victim's privileges when the victim runs the installer.
Affected Packages
| Ecosystem | Package | Vulnerable range | Fix |
|---|---|---|---|
| ☕Maven | org.codehaus.izpack:izpack-installer | all versions | No fix |
